Who was Vivian Maier? Many people know her as the reclusive Chicago nanny who wandered the city for decades, constantly snapping pho tographs, which were unseen until they were discovered in a seemingly abandoned storage locker. This first real biography reveals the deliberate artist behind the image of the secretive nanny and claims a space for Maier as one of the great photographers of our time.Who was Vivian Maier?
